Explore Databricks Machine Learning

Databricks provides tools that streamline machine learning workflows. Familiarize yourself with the Databricks workspace, Spark MLlib, and how to train machine learning models using the Databricks platform. Create a Study Schedule

A structured study plan can greatly enhance your efficiency. Break down the material into manageable sections and set achievable deadlines. This will help you cover all important topics systematically, reducing last-minute cramming.

Practice, Practice, Practice

Take practice exams to help identify your strengths and weaknesses. This strategy will familiarize you with the exam format and types of questions. It helps reduce anxiety on the exam day while boosting your confidence.
